body {
  background-color: white;
  padding: 0px;
}
h1{
font-size: 23px;
text-indent: 0px;
}
h2{
font-size: 18px;
text-indent: 0px;
}
h3{
font-size: 15px;
text-indent: 0px;
}
div#text { 
color: rgb(130,128,127);
font-family: Verdana, Arial,  Helvetica;
font-weight: bold;
font-size: 13px;
width: 290px;
text-indent: 30px;
}
div#text1 { 
color: rgb(130,128,127);
font-family: Verdana, Arial,  Helvetica;
font-weight: bold;
font-size: 13px;
width: 620px;
padding: 10px;
}
table a:hover 
{ color:rgb(223,33,77); 
}
table a 
{ color:rgb(223,33,77); 
}
table{
margin: 0px;
color: rgb(130,128,127);
font-family: Verdana, Arial,  Helvetica;
font-weight: bold;
font-size: 13px;
padding:0px;
}
img{
margin-bottom:2px;
}
html  {
scrollbar-track-color: rgb(130,128,127);
scrollbar-face-color: rgb(223,223,221);
scrollbar-highlight-color: rgb(130,128,127);
scrollbar-3dlight-color: rgb(130,128,127);
scrollbar-darkshadow-color: rgb(130,128,127);
scrollbar-shadow-color: rgb(223,223,221);
scrollbar-arrow-color:  rgb(130,128,127);
margin: 0px;
}
div#foto { 
color: rgb(130,128,127);
font-family: Verdana, Arial,  Helvetica;
font-weight: bold;
font-size: 12px;
}
div#lista{
color: white;
font-weight: bold;
font-size: 10px; 
background-color: rgb(223,33,77);
height: 25;
width: 850;
}
div#lista table{
position:absolute;
left:250px;
color: white;
font-weight: bold;
font-size: 12px;
text-align: right; 
position: absolute;
background-color: rgb(223,33,77);
}
div#lista a:hover {color: rgb(223,223,221);
}
div#lista a {
color:white;
text-decoration:none;
}
div#lista1{
background-color: rgb(223,223,221);
height: 25px;
width: 200px;
z-index:0;
}
div#lista2 { 
background-color:rgb(130,128,127);
}
div#lista3 { 
width: 1000;
height: 27;
background-color:rgb(130,128,127);
}
 a:hover {
  text-decoration: underline;
  color: rgb(223,33,77);
  position: relative; 
  top:0px;
}
div#hlavni { 
border: solid rgb(156,146,114) 0px; 
background: white; 
padding: 0px;
margin-top: 0px; 
text-align: justify; 
}
div#textura { 
position: absolute;
top: 200px;
left: 35%;
z-index: -1;
}
div#hl {
}
div#hl3 {
}
div#menu{
color: white;  
border: solid rgb(80,80,80) 0px; 
background: ;
padding: 0px; 
text-align: justify;
height: 600;
widt: 200; 
background-color: rgb(130,128,127); 
}
div#prava{
color: white;  
border: solid rgb(80,80,80) 0px; 
background: white;
padding: 0px; 
text-align: justify; 
}
div#kostky{
position: relative;
top: -420px;
left: 80px;
z-index:12;
}
div#z{
background-color: rgb(130,128,127);
height: 20px;
width: 200px;
}
ul#mainMenu, ul {  
font-weight: bold;
font-size: 22px;
padding:0; 
margin:0; 
list-style-type:none; 
}  

ul#mainMenu li 
{ 
float:top; 
padding:0px; 
width:180px;
height:25px; 
background-color: rgb(130,128,127); 
} 
ul#mainMenu li a:hover 
{ color:rgb(223,33,77); }
ul#mainMenu a 
{  
color: white;  
width: 180px;
background-color: rgb(130,128,127); 
display:block; 
border-bottom:1px solid white;
text-decoration:none; 
font-family: Verdana, Arial,  Helvetica;
font-size: 10pt;
text-align: right;
padding-right:0px;
} 

ul#mainMenu ul a 
{ 
width:180px;
height: 25px;
border-bottom:1px solid white;   
border-left:0px solid white; 
border-right: 0px solid white; 
padding-right: 10px; 
background-color: rgb(130,128,127);
} 
ul#mainMenu ul a:hover 
{ color: rgb(223,33,77);
border-left:0px solid #7189BB; 
border-right:0px solid rgb(244,217,146); 
position:relative;
top:0px;
} 

ul#mainMenu ul 
{ 
position:absolute; 
visibility:hidden; 
border-bottom: 0px solid rgb(80,80,80); 
background-color: rgb(130,128,127);
margin-left: 100px;
padding-right: 10px;
padding-left: 10px;
} 

ul#mainMenu li:hover ul, ul#mainMenu li.hover ul 
{ 
visibility:visible; 
} 

ul#mainMenu li li 
{ 
float:none; 
border:0px none; 
padding:0 
} 

ul#mainMenu li 
{ 
behavior: url(hover.htc);
}
